Although each nicotinic and muscarinic receptors become activated in reaction on the ligand-binding of acetylcholine, their mechanism of activation differs considerably. As mentioned, nicotinic receptors are ionotropic; this means activation from the receptor results in the formation of the ion channel inside the mobile membrane, called a ligand-gated ion channel.[10] The channel is made up of 5 homologous subunits that form a central pore inside the membrane upon activation, which cations may well pass through.[10] Depending on the toughness of signals, the influx of cations in to the mobile may cause depolarization, making an excitatory action opportunity.

Nicotine Nicotinic acetylcholine receptors, or nAChRs, are receptor polypeptides that respond to the neurotransmitter acetylcholine. Nicotinic receptors also reply to medication such as the agonist nicotine. They may be located in the central and peripheral nervous technique, muscle, and all kinds of other tissues of many organisms. For the neuromuscular junction they are the key receptor in muscle mass for motor nerve-muscle mass conversation that controls muscle contraction.
